Len Cabral joins Bay Spring Folk for a night of expressive storytelling & traditional music
A show for all-ages on Saturday, June 7 when Len Cabral joins Bay Spring Folk for a
night of expressive storytelling and traditional music.
Len Cabral is an internationally-acclaimed storyteller who
has been enchanting audiences with his storytelling performances since
1976.
Len's strong Cape Verdean ancestry comes alive in his exuberant
retelling of original stories as well as folktales and
stories from around the world. Bay Spring Folk plays "eclectic
folk" with great vocal harmonies and fun instrumental work on fiddle,
guitars, mandolin, bass, harmonica, recorder, weissenborn and egg. They were a
finalist in the Providence Local Band Showcase at the Roots Cultural Center
and were nominated for Best Folk Act and Best Americana Album in Motif
Magazine's 2013 Music Awards. The Providence Journal called their music
"thoughtful and whimsical and fun."
